Inclusion Criteria
patients with FPL tendon injury
primary repair of tendone is not possible
Exclusion Criteria
patients prefer a specific method
the tendon injury is mild and do not need repair
patients who need hunter or pulley reconstruction due to injury to tendon tract
patients who have limmited joint motion due to joint injury
